In contrast, the male nude magazines explicitly for gay men invariably came and went. As such, the Playgirl story is a fascinating and telling bit of American culture: The fact is that throughout its long existence, up to 90% of its subscribers were men (mostly, though not exclusively, gay), without whom it would not have lasted so long, forty-plus years being the longest-running male nude magazine in America ever. Playgirl Magazine lasted for forty-plus years, peaking during the late-1970's, 1980's, and 1990's, managing to snag the men who appeared in it because the latter believed that it was a "Magazine For Women". The single most-visited website listing of Playgirl Magazines commences with it. Playgirl Magazine's first year was tumultuous: The magazine was stopped in its tracks by opponents (both the religious/conservative establishment and the then-"Women's Lib" puritanical feminists), and, after overcoming the barrage of criticism and outright censorship, did not publish what it considers to be its first full-fledged "Maiden Issue" until June, 1973 ("Lyle Waggoner"), which most people consider to be its first.
